Mediated reference theory - Mediated reference theory is a semantic philosophy that posits that meanings reference something in the external world, but are mediated by some other process. One of the paradigm cases of a mediated reference theory came courtesy of mathematician and philosopher Gottlob Frege.

Reference (C++) - In the C++ programming language, a reference is a simple reference datatype that is less powerful but safer than the pointer type inherited from C, which is a reference in the general sense but not in the sense used by C++.

Sense and reference - The distinction between Sinn and Bedeutung (usually but not always translated sense and reference, respectively) was an innovation of the German philosopher and mathematician Gottlob Frege in his 1892 paper Ăśber Sinn und Bedeutung (On Sense and Reference), which is still widely read today. According to Frege, sense and reference are two different aspects of the meaning of at least some kinds of linguistic expressions.
